How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 91804?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 91804 Studio Apartments | $2,527 | $1,295 | $5,107 |
| 91804 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,660 | $1,200 | $6,064 |
| 91804 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,002 | $1,350 | $7,658 |
| 91804 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,660 | $2,300 | $9,137 |
| 91804 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,600 | $3,500 | $3,750 |
